PURCHASE, N.Y. – The Manhattanville men's lacrosse team played their first-ever game in Freedom Conference play on Saturday afternoon, but it turned out to be a day the team wants to forget quickly after falling behind 8-0 in their 13-5 loss to the Misericordia Cougars at GoValiants.com Field.
Misericordia's Andrew Reynolds led all players with four goals, while Lee Blair had a game-high six points on three goals and three assists. Sophomore 
Jeb Miller (Cold Spring Harbor, N.Y./Cold Spring Harbor) had a team-leading two goals for the Valiants on the afternoon.
Blair got the offense started for Misericordia, scoring a man-up goal with 11:25 to go in the first quarter after taking a pass from Reynolds, who added four goals later in the game for a five-point afternoon. Misericordia went on to score five more times in the first quarter to take a 6-0 lead into the first intermission.
 The Cougars scored twice more to open up an 8-0 lead in the second quarter before the Valiants stopped the run on a goal by Miller with 11:40 to go in the second quarter. Misericordia and Manhattanville exchanged long offensive possessions with one another but were unable to score as it was still 8-1 heading to halftime.
 After the break Misericordia won the opening faceoff but junior Dom Poletto (Engelwood, Colo./Regis Jesuit) made the save to give possession back to Manhattanville. The ensuing offensive possession saw Miller take three consecutive shots in less than a minute but was unable to hit the twine.
 Misericordia's next offensive possession saw Blair score his third of the game and 30th of the season to give the Cougars a 9-1 lead. Misericordia scored twice more in the third period but sandwiched between the two Cougar tallies was a goal from junior Bill Motherway (Kings Park, N.Y./Kings Park). The game went to the final quarter with the Valiants trailing 11-2.
 The fourth quarter was the lone bright spot for Manhattanville as they outscored their guests by a 3-2 margin. The first goal came from junior Will Sahakian (Natick, Mass./Rivers School) off a pass from sophomore Brendan Kuntz (Ridgewood, N.J./Ridgewood). Senior Joe Daly (Mahopac, N.Y./Mahopac) scored a man-down goal for the Valiants right off of a faceoff to make the score 12-4. Misericordia scored another man-up goal, followed by a goal from Miller once again to cap off the scoring at 13-5 with 7:57 remaining in the game.
 Game totals saw Misericordia outshooting their hosts by a 59-34 margin while picking up 44 ground balls to Manhattanville's 36. Both turnovers and clears were fairly even, while man-up goals were well in favor of Misericordia at 4-0.
 In goal, Patrick Johnson picked up his tenth win of the season while stopping 13 Valiant shots and allowing five goals. Poletto picked up his eighth loss against a pair of wins, stopping 17 shots and allowing 11 goals in net for Manhattanville. Freshman Paddy McClernon (Kingwood, Texas/Kingwood) made a pair of saves and allowed as many goals in just under eight minutes of relief work in the fourth quarter.
